Mazatlan

Mazatlan is located in the southern state of Sinaloa, the first inhabitants of Mazatlan were not permanent but nomadic tribes eventually traded with the Aztecs. It was precisely the Aztecs who gave the name of Mazatl to this area, which means land of deer. Unlike most beach destinations in Mexico, Mazatlán has additionally an extensive history and is a city that takes care of itself and its culture. This extraordinary combination of beautiful beaches, wonderful natural attractions and luxurious hotels, along with a carefully preserved historic center, abundant cultural activities and a spirit of hospitality from its people, makes Mazatlán can offer its visitors a beautiful fun beach area, as the characteristics of a colonial city. The old Mazatlan is the area around the center of the city, is an excellent area to explore. Many older buildings have been restored or are in the process. There are some walking tours of the city that will point the main attractions of The Historic Zone. Take a tour if you really feel an inclination towards this but a casual exploration hike is the best way to discover the true charm and history of old Mazatlan. Enjoy sidewalk cafes and mingle with the friendly locals who are proud of their lovely city and the average annual temperature is 25 C.
